Hallway Ideas: Quick Questions Answered
Fast, practical answers for creating a hallway that feels welcoming, looks polished, and works hard every day.
How to make a hallway look nice?
- Choose one “anchor” piece (a hallway console table, slim bench, or statement mirror).
- Add layered hallway lighting (ceiling + wall lights or a table lamp) to soften shadows.
- Define the space with a hallway runner that’s long enough to feel intentional, not “floating”.
- Create a drop zone (tray, hooks, basket) so the entrance stays calm and uncluttered.
- Finish with one focal detail—artwork, panelling, wallpaper, or a gallery wall.

How to make your hallway look expensive?
- Great lighting (a statement pendant or wall sconces) is the fastest way to elevate the mood.
- Add hallway panelling or picture rails for architectural detail.
- Use a larger mirror with a considered frame (it instantly adds depth and polish).
- Keep the palette tight (2–3 tones) and repeat finishes—wood, brass, black, etc.
- Choose a quality runner with subtle pattern and the right scale for your space.
What can I put on my hall wall?
- Mirrors (single statement mirror or a pair for symmetry)
- Hallway wall art or a small gallery wall
- Hooks for coats/bags (especially for small hallway ideas)
- Wall lights to add warmth and reduce overhead glare
- Wallpaper or panelling for texture and character
